**Ticket: firmware channel pointing at prod**

The Bramblewick updater in staging is pulling firmware from the production channel again — looks like last week's env rebuild dropped half the overrides. Devices in the test rack already grabbed a prod build, so please re-flash those after fixing config. Set `FW_CHANNEL=staging` in the updater's `.env`, then add the channel auth secret directly underneath:

vault entry, tahof-kagaf: RELAY_SECRET29=204336efb478d76ba1bde1bd23fbf

Tilecourier's prefetch heuristics changed in v3: we now rank tiles by viewport velocity, not zoom history. If you're debugging cache misses, read the eviction notes first — most "prefetch bugs" are actually TTL misconfigurations. Benchmarks against the old Gridhound fetcher live in the perf folder. Known gaps: offline bundles, vector-tile deltas, and the Pellworth region test fixtures. Don't touch the scoring weights without running the replay suite. Full design doc, benchmark dashboards, and open questions are on the internal page here.

wiki page, baguf-kahap: https://confluence.tolvaqsys.internal/browse/display/projects/8d5f528f

## SDK Parity Check

The Brellix Swift SDK and Kotlin SDK should expose identical feature flags as of release 4.2. If a customer reports a method missing on one platform, first confirm both SDKs are on the same minor version. Known gaps: batch upload and offline queueing shipped to Kotlin two weeks early. Before escalating to the platform team, verify the service configuration matches the values below.

config for yahof-tajop:
zorath:
  pin: 7493
  metrics_host: metrics.zorath.tolvaqsys.internal
  tenant: praiel
  seal: seal_fd9cd4f1